But by the end of that decade he was signed on as a recording artist in his own right and made waves as a singer, most notable for his duets with Roberta Flack, Where is the Love? and The Closer I Get to You. Despite his success, Hathaway battled depression that led to an apparent suicide; investigators say he leaped from a 15th-floor room in a New York City hotel, on Jan. 13, 1979. (Aug. 9, 1963 Feb. 11, 2012)From singing in her church choir in Newark, New Jersey, as a child to becoming one of the best-selling musicians of all time, Houston had a vocal talent and range that was one of a kind. (July 6, 1931 Nov. 19, 2017)Known first as an R&B singer, then as an actress, Reese rose to the top of the pop singles chart in 1959 with her biggest song, Don't You Know? (March 25, 1942 Aug. 16, 2018)From child gospel singer in Detroit to the Queen of Soul, Franklin built a career that spanned seven decades. Patsy Cline only recorded three albums during her career, but she undoubtedly still helped to revolutionize the country music world with her distinctive croon.
